EDITORS COMMENTS
This print captures a glimpse into the rich cultural heritage of Native Americans in Florida during the 16th century. The engraving, created by Theodore de Bry and featured in his renowned work "Historia Novis Orbis" showcases various aspects of Native American life. In this scene, we witness a group of Native Americans engaging in traditional activities such as running, shooting arrows, and playing ball. Each individual is depicted with incredible detail and precision, highlighting their athleticism and skill. The image provides us with an insight into the daily lives of these indigenous people who relied on hunting and physical prowess for survival. The composition beautifully portrays the unity between man and nature as they navigate through lush landscapes. The archery skills displayed by these individuals demonstrate their mastery over weapons, which were crucial for both hunting and protection. Through this engraving, we are reminded of the diverse cultures that existed long before European colonization. It serves as a testament to the resilience and strength of Native American populations throughout North America.
